you will choose one (1) social problem related to health, healthcare, and/or aging: physical or mental health disparities of race, class, or gender; inequities in access to quality healthcare or insurance; or ageism (discrimination against the elderly) or elder abuse.
Think about which theoretical perspective best applies to the problem (functionalism, conflict, symbolic interaction, or feminist theory).
Consider the different research methods that are used to investigate social problems (quantitative – survey, experiment, existing data or qualitative – interviews, observations, focus groups, and archival research) and determine which would be best for researching your topic.
Assignment Instructions:
- Pretend you are applying for a grant to fund your research. Write a letter with an overview of your research proposal. Include the following components:
- Follow letter writing format, with the date at the top and Dear Grant-Funding Institution or To Whom It May Concern. Write in paragraph form, left-aligned with no indentations and a space between paragraphs with single or 1.5-spacing and 12-point readable font.
- Discuss the problem you are researching and why it is important, including how prevalent or widespread it is (using recent stats within five years).
- Explain your theoretical approach. (In other words, apply one of the sociological perspectives to the problem.)
- Describe which research method you will use and the rationale for the choice (i.e., why it is applicable). Also, describe two (2) other research methods and why you chose not to use them. Evaluate the strengths and limitations of the three research methods.
- Explain how you plan to utilize the research method. For example, if you chose survey research, who would you survey and what would you ask?
- Discuss any ethical issues in researching the problem. How would you avoid harming your research participants physically and/or psychologically? If using existing data, how would you determine whether the data was collected in an ethical manner?
- Conclude by thanking the institution for their consideration and close with a farewell greeting and your name.
